Fatherhood (2022) dives deep into the complexities of familial bonds, wrapped in a surreal atmosphere that lingers long after the credits roll. The pacing feels deliberate, almost dreamlike, as our protagonist navigates a whirlwind of emotions spurred by his late father's absence. The film leans heavily into themes of identity and legacy, challenging the viewer to reflect on what defines us. While the performances are nuanced and authentic, it's the haunting visual style that truly captures the tumult of memory and loss, making it a distinct piece worth discussing among collectors for its emotional depth and artistry.
Fatherhood has seen limited distribution, primarily appearing on streaming platforms, which could affect its physical format availability. Collector interest seems modest but steady, with inquiries regarding any potential Blu-ray release surfacing occasionally. The film’s exploration of complex themes and its unique tone may resonate with niche audiences, making it a hidden gem for those keen on deeper narratives.
